What Makes Chula Vista Garage Doors Different?
Chula Vista sits in a unique microclimate where ocean moisture meets inland heat. This combination accelerates corrosion on metal components, particularly springs, tracks, and hardware.
I’ve replaced countless rusted parts on homes just a few miles from the bay. The temperature swings between morning marine layer and afternoon sun also cause metal to expand and contract daily.
This constant movement loosens hardware faster than in other San Diego County areas, which is why I recommend quarterly inspections for Chula Vista homeowners.

Choosing the Right Door for Your Chula Vista Home

Insulation matters more than most homeowners think. Southern California summers push garage temperatures over 120 degrees, which radiates into your home.
A door with R-16 insulation keeps your garage 20 to 30 degrees cooler, reducing your air conditioning costs.
For style, Chula Vista’s diverse architecture means there’s no single best choice. Ranch-style homes in the 91910 area look great with traditional raised-panel designs, while newer construction often benefits from modern flush panels or contemporary glass sections.
